When you think of biometrics, what do you think about? Voice recognition? Fingerprint security? How about the way you walk? If not, you certainly will after this episode. This week on You Should Know This, I sit down with Mark Nixon, professor, author and pioneer in gait recognition, to dive into this sub-genre of the biometrics industry. From its conception to how it has been used in court cases, we discuss what gait recognition is, if it’s possible to both change your own gait or mimic someone else’s, and what the future holds.
